The Prognostic Significance of Uric Acid/Albumin Ratio in Patients with Aortic Stenosis Following Transcatheter Aortic Valve Implantation for Major Adverse Cardiac and Cerebral Events
Background: The goal of this study was to examine if the uric acid/albumin ratio (UAR) could predict major adverse cardiac and cerebral events (MACCEs) such as stroke, readmission, and short-term all-cause death in aortic stenosis (AS) patients, after transcatheter aortic valve implantation (TAVI)....
